Я создаю приложение с некоторой информацией, хранящейся в табличном представлении (заполненном объектами CoreData), в котором вы можете нажать на ячейку, чтобы изменить ее имя из другого ViewController. Чтобы отобразить имя в TableView после возвращения, а также запоминания его в CoreData, я предложил два варианта:
- Сохранение изменений в CoreData, возврат к TableView и повторная загрузка всех считанных данных. все CoreData
- Сохранение изменений в CoreData, но отправка изменений назад через Delegate и не использование CoreData
Какой из них лучше всего говорит о потреблении батареи и т. д.?
Большое спасибо, Нико